From 103c109acfb360b14eb4ecb0eda0d3577c254163 Mon Sep 17 00:00:00 2001 From: vatsalpatel Date: Thu, 30 Jul 2026 18:47:57 +0530 Subject: [PATCH] fix: restore consensus series SVG animations The Fumadocs migration removed the GSAP animation layer and rewrote each into a plain markdown image, so all 16 animations in the consensus series now render every state at once. Restore svg-animator.ts, AnimatedSVG.tsx, the 14 per-figure timelines and the gsap dependency from ac5d0a5^, and reconnect them by overriding the MDX img component. Each figure is matched by its caption, so no content changes are needed and both the blog and docs copies are fixed. AnimatedSVG's wrappers become spans: markdown images are paragraph-wrapped, and a div inside a p closes the paragraph early and breaks hydration.
